Understanding Commercial Glass Repair: A Comprehensive Guide

Commercial glass repair is an important service for organizations of all sizes, varying from retail outlets to office structures. Glass is a widespread material in commercial architecture, serving functions beyond aesthetics, such as security, natural lighting, and energy performance. Nevertheless, glass can break or sustain damage due to various aspects, including accidents, climate condition, vandalism, or basic wear and tear. Thus, understanding commercial glass repair is important for preserving the stability and security of a company.

The Importance of Commercial Glass Repair

  1. Safety First: Broken or damaged glass presents a considerable security danger for workers, consumers, and visitors. Prompt repair work prevent injuries and possible suits from slips and falls.

  2. Aesthetic Appeal: A properly maintained exterior enhances the total look of a business. Fractures or breaks in glass can detract from the visual appeal of a commercial area.

  3. Energy Efficiency: Damaged glass can result in energy loss, leading to greater utility costs. Appropriately repaired or changed glass guarantees better insulation and energy performance.

  4. Security: Intact glass is a deterrent against theft and vandalism. Trigger glass repair safeguards important possessions and includes to the total security of a commercial property.

Kinds Of Commercial Glass Repair

Commercial glass repair services can range from minor fixes to complete replacements. Below are some common types of repair work:

Type of RepairDescription
Chips and CracksSmall chips or fractures can often be fixed with resin.
Window ReplacementWhen panes are too damaged to repair, complete replacement is required.
Storefront Glass RepairFixing or changing glass in stores guarantees visibility and security.
Glass Door RepairAttending to issues with glass doors, consisting of cracks, chips, or positioning.
Insulated Glass ReplacementReplacing double or triple-pane glass that has actually lost its insulating properties.

Indications Your Commercial Property Needs Glass Repair

Recognizing the indications of damaged glass is essential for prompt intervention. Here are some red flags to enjoy for:

  1. Visible Cracks or Chips: Even small fractures can worsen gradually, leading to bigger issues.
  2. Condensation Between Panes: If moisture collects between insulated glass panes, the seal is jeopardized.
  3. Difficulty Opening or Closing: If windows or doors do not operate efficiently, they may require repair or realignment.
  4. Obvious Wear and Tear: Signs of age, such as fading or staining, may show a need for replacement.
  5. Security Concerns: Broken glass makes a residential or commercial property vulnerable to burglaries and need to be repaired right away.

The Commercial Glass Repair Process

Understanding the repair procedure can help entrepreneur make informed choices. Here's a step-by-step introduction of what to anticipate:

  1. Assessment: A professional will inspect the damage and identify the best course of action-- whether it's a repair or replacement.

  2. Estimate: Once the assessment is total, a cost quote will be offered the proposed work.

  3. Preparation: The area will be prepped to make sure safety and effectiveness, consisting of safeguarding surrounding areas from particles.

  4. Repair or Replacement: Depending on the assessment, the repair will be performed, or the damaged glass will be replaced.

  5. Clean-up: After the work is finished, the location will be cleaned up, eliminating any debris and ensuring security.

  6. Last Inspection: A last examination will guarantee that the repair satisfies security and quality requirements.

FAQs About Commercial Glass Repair

Q1: How long does a normal glass repair take?

A1: The time required for glass repair can vary depending upon the degree of the damage. Small repairs can take just a couple of hours, while replacements might require a full day or more.

Q2: Is it much better to repair or change damaged glass?

A2: This depends on the degree of the damage. Small chips and cracks can normally be repaired, while larger or more serious damage will likely demand replacement.

Q3: Will my insurance cover glass repair services?

A3: Many company insurance coverage policies cover glass damage, but coverage can differ. It's best to examine with your insurance service provider for specifics.

Q4: How can I avoid glass damage in my commercial home?

A4: Regular maintenance, responsible handling, and prompt repairs can avoid further damage. Having a professional check your glass periodically can also help recognize possible concerns.

Q5: What should I do if glass breaks in my commercial residential or commercial property?

A5: Ensure security by cordoning off the location and avoiding contact with the broken glass. Call a professional glass repair service right away to examine the circumstance.
